Solução Informática - Nivel Iniciante - Semana 25

Escrito por Leonardo Paes

Conhecimento prévio necessário:

Há diversas maneiras de resolver esse problema. A maior dificuldade nele está no fato de os valors da lista variarem entre 1 e 10^9, pois não podemos criar um vetor com essas dimensões. Ao invés de um vetor, podemos utilizar um set do STL para inserir todos os valores da lista, pois esta estrutura não guarda elementos duplicados. Portanto, basta imprimir set.size(), uma função que retorna o tamanho do set.

Confira o código abaixo para melhor entendimento: